Location

The charming village of Fladbury has a thriving community and is equipped with a parish church, a C of E First School, two popular public houses, hairdressers, and a locally renowned pie & butcher's shop. The river Avon runs alongside the village, providing ample opportunities for boating, fishing, and wildlife activities. Fladbury also offers a fantastic golf course, a tennis club, canoeing, and a sports field for sports enthusiasts. The area is surrounded by stunning countryside that is perfect for walking. Additionally, it is only a short drive away from the picturesque Cotswolds, while the Georgian market town of Pershore is located approximately five miles to the West and offers a wide range of shops and services.
